This Year's Model Updates:

All-season tires are now included with the 17-inch aluminum wheels, and XM radio is now available as part of the "Moon and Tunes" package. A dealer-installed supercharger will be available for the base engine starting later in the model year.

Pros:
  • Comfortable ride, unique features, roomy backseat, versatile cargo area, good gas mileage.

  • Lovin my Vibe - 2004 Pontiac Vibe
    By -

    I have owned my 2003 Vibe since July of this year. I have had nothing but kudos for this automobile. Its comfortable (I have back problems 7 disc surgeries) the seating fits me exceptionally well I am 6 ft tall, 224 lbs with a large build. My wife and i took the Vibe to New Hampshire this year and we got 31.5 mpg on the highway and 29 mpg around North Conway. The car is a dream to drive, it handles well, and most of all its an absolute BLAST to drive. Cant say enough good things about it.

  • Utilitarian yet sporty - 2004 Pontiac Vibe
    By -

    I purchased the Vibe specifically for its versatility, but I also wanted to have a little fun driving it, so I went with the GT build. Ive yet to come across a home improvement project or purchase that I havent been able to haul home in the Vibe. Ive tiled my kitchen (6X4 sheets of backer board fit perfectly), relandscaped the yard, hauled home a dinette set (the rack on the top came in handy there) and a headboard. Then theres the sporty side - the car handles like a dream. It sits high enough to see over the other compact cars, yet theres almost no sway. The steering is extremely tight and the acceleration is just awesome.
